Understanding Asbestos and Its Dangers
Asbestos is a naturally occurring mineral that was commonly utilized in construction and manufacturing due to its heat-resistant residential or commercial properties. Sadly, prolonged exposure to asbestos fibers can result in serious health problems. The most typical illness linked to asbestos exposure consist of:
| Asbestos-Related Disease | Description | Signs |
|---|---|---|
| Mesothelioma | An uncommon type of cancer that affects the lining of the lungs, abdominal area, or heart. | Shortness of breath, chest discomfort, stomach swelling. |
| Lung Cancer | Cancer that establishes in lung tissue, strongly related to asbestos exposure. | Coughing, weight loss, tiredness, chest pain. |
| Asbestosis | A persistent lung disease arising from breathing in asbestos fibers, triggering lung scarring. | Breathing difficulties, enduring dry cough, chest tightness. |
| Other Cancers | Includes cancers of the larynx, ovary, and intestinal system linked to asbestos. | Differs depending upon the kind of cancer. |
In Louisiana Wrongful Death Lawyer, numerous people may have been exposed to asbestos through their jobs, especially in industries such as shipbuilding, petrochemicals, and construction. Due to this occupational exposure, numerous victims now deal with dire health conditions.

Compensation Options
Generally, victims of asbestos-related diseases have a number of compensation avenues:
Workers' Compensation
If diagnosed with an asbestos-related condition due to workplace exposure, victims may qualify for workers' compensation advantages. This system provides protection for medical expenditures and a part of lost incomes.
Personal Injury Claims
If a company's carelessness led to asbestos exposure, victims can file an injury claim looking for damages for medical expenses, lost earnings, pain and suffering, and more.
Asbestos Trust Funds
Numerous big business that were traditionally involved with asbestos are now bankrupt however have actually set up trust funds to compensate victims. An experienced asbestos lawyer can direct complaintants through the procedure of securing funds from these developed trusts.
Wrongful Death Lawsuits
In cases where an asbestos-related disease leads to death, member of the family might submit a wrongful death claim versus irresponsible celebrations looking for compensation for their loss.
